Method
Coffee Brewing
- 1
Brew the Coffee
In a large jar or pitcher, combine the coarsely ground coffee with the cold water. Stir gently to ensure all grounds are saturated.
- 2
Steep the Coffee
Cover the jar or pitcher with a lid or plastic wrap and let it steep in the refrigerator for 12 to 24 hours. The longer it steeps, the stronger the flavor will be.
- 3
Strain the Coffee
After steeping, strain the coffee through a fine mesh sieve or a coffee filter into a clean container to remove the coffee grounds.
Nitrogen Infusion
- 4
Infuse with Nitrogen
Pour the brewed coffee into a nitro coffee maker or a whipped cream dispenser. Insert the nitrogen gas cartridge and shake according to the manufacturer's instructions to infuse the coffee with nitrogen.
Serving
- 5
Prepare the Glass
Fill a glass with ice cubes to keep your nitro cold brew coffee chilled.
- 6
Serve the Coffee
Pour the nitrogen-infused cold brew coffee over the ice in the prepared glass. If desired, add sweetener and milk or cream to taste.
- 7
Enjoy
Stir gently to combine and enjoy your refreshing nitro cold brew coffee!
